The Jumping Horse debuted in 1965 and ran through 1988.  This bay was his inaugural color, and it varied over that time with different finishes and socks.  This appears to be one of the scarcer blue ribbon models, as we almost never see them come up for sale anywhere.

This guy is in Excellent condition with a light scattering of tiny rubs and one small rub on his left hindquarter.  He has some specks of body paint that create darker specks in places.  He features a light body color with highlights all the way to white and four vague socks, and muzzle pinking.  He wears a blue ribbon sticker under his left ear, and comes with his original base.  He is from Linda Dean's collection and comes with one of her soft pony pouches as a bonus.
